Board of Regents

A 21-member Board of Regents, including two students, governs the °ÄÁùͼ¿â. Appointed by the governor, president of the senate, and the speaker of the house, the regents oversee the system's academic, administrative, and financial operations; formulate policy; and appoint the USM chancellor and the presidents of the system's 12 institutions. With the exception of the student members, each regent is appointed for a term of five years, and may not serve more than two consecutive terms. Student regents are appointed for a two-year term, and may be reappointed. Regents serve on the board without compensation.
